Puerto Rico Convention Bureau Celebrates Successful Year

The Puerto Rico Convention Bureau’s Annual Membership meeting recently concluded in San Juan and with it came news of yet another successful year for the destination. During the 2007-2008 fiscal year, the Puerto Rico Convention Bureau (PRCB) confirmed a total of 461 definite group bookings for a total of 236,017 overall room nights, an increase of 20 percent over last year.

In addition, the Bureau generated 1,060 leads in the 2007-2008 fiscal year, representing a total of 821,980 future potential room night bookings for the island. The PRCB also provided 1,456 group lead referrals to non-hotel member-suppliers, representing more than $8 million in potential revenue. These overall results represent an estimated infusion of $110 million into the island's economic development.

During this year, the Bureau welcomed 102,770 delegates, with 476 groups visiting the island as a result of the organization's promotional, sales and booking efforts, resulting in 255,020 total room nights. In addition, the PRCB assisted, through their services department, 1,945 groups serving as a liaison between member-suppliers and meeting planners, providing destination information, promotional materials and more.
